## Summary

The Department for Energy Security and Net Zero (DESNZ) has successfully awarded a contract to BSI Standards Limited for the development of a Publicly Available Specification (PAS) for large hydrogen-ready industrial boilers. This tender falls under the technical services category, with additional classifications in research and development consultancy services. Located in London, the contract is part of a broader strategy to decarbonise industrial processes by facilitating the switch to low carbon hydrogen. The procurement stage is currently complete, with a contract period starting from 8th January 2025 and ending on 30th June 2025. The total contract value is £81,900 GBP, and the procurement method used was a direct single tender action, applicable below the threshold limit.

## Notice

Development of Hydrogen-ready Industrial Boiler Publicly Available Specification (PAS) Decarbonising industrial processes is an important part of achieving our net zero ambitions, and a likely early off-taker of low carbon hydrogen. We will take steps to ensure this can happen by phasing out unabated fossil fuel burning in industry and supporting possible replacements. Therefore, the Department is sponsoring the British Standards Institution (BSI) to develop a Publicly Available Specification (PAS) for large boiler equipment that is hydrogen- ready. This standardisation document will be aligned to PAS 4444, developed for hydrogen-fired and hydrogen-ready gas appliances. We anticipate this PAS will develop a standardised definition for what constitutes a large 'hydrogen-ready' boiler that will give confidence to End-Users that this equipment can enable faster and cheaper fuel switching to hydrogen than would otherwise be the case.
